diff options
author | Andrei Karas <akaras@inbox.ru> | 2015-05-06 23:27:42 +0300 |
---|---|---|
committer | Andrei Karas <akaras@inbox.ru> | 2015-05-06 23:27:42 +0300 |
commit | 2bca0787182eb1637cd82fc246bc19578e90ca09 (patch) | |
tree | 046bc50c0cf38c3f7ad86798556a723e62df5a68 /src/gui/theme.cpp | |
parent | 6c9ef6af1b72b74b9ab94cc1c1349c3cd70c8be6 (diff) | |
download | manaplus-2bca0787182eb1637cd82fc246bc19578e90ca09.tar.gz manaplus-2bca0787182eb1637cd82fc246bc19578e90ca09.tar.bz2 manaplus-2bca0787182eb1637cd82fc246bc19578e90ca09.tar.xz manaplus-2bca0787182eb1637cd82fc246bc19578e90ca09.zip |
Add strong typed bool type SkipError.
Diffstat (limited to 'src/gui/theme.cpp')
-rw-r--r-- | src/gui/theme.cpp | 8 |
1 files changed, 5 insertions, 3 deletions
diff --git a/src/gui/theme.cpp b/src/gui/theme.cpp index 6f6f622a5..844341e3f 100644 --- a/src/gui/theme.cpp +++ b/src/gui/theme.cpp @@ -373,7 +373,9 @@ Skin *Theme::readSkin(const std::string &filename, const bool full) // logger->log("Loading skin '%s'.", filename.c_str()); - XML::Document doc(resolveThemePath(filename), UseResman_true, true); + XML::Document doc(resolveThemePath(filename), + UseResman_true, + SkipError_true); const XmlNodePtr rootNode = doc.rootNode(); if (!rootNode || !xmlNameEqual(rootNode, "skinset")) @@ -967,7 +969,7 @@ void Theme::loadColors(std::string file) else file.append("/colors.xml"); - XML::Document doc(resolveThemePath(file), UseResman_true, false); + XML::Document doc(resolveThemePath(file), UseResman_true, SkipError_false); const XmlNodePtrConst root = doc.rootNode(); if (!root || !xmlNameEqual(root, "colors")) @@ -1156,7 +1158,7 @@ ThemeInfo *Theme::loadInfo(const std::string &themeName) themeName).append("/info.xml"); } logger->log("loading: " + path); - XML::Document doc(path, UseResman_true, false); + XML::Document doc(path, UseResman_true, SkipError_false); const XmlNodePtrConst rootNode = doc.rootNode(); if (!rootNode || !xmlNameEqual(rootNode, "info")) |